
However, after an injury to regular skipper Ruturaj Gaikwad, Dhoni was forced to take over the reins of the faltering CSK team in the middle of the season. However, Dhoni’s ‘Midas Touch’ as captain deserted him in IPL 2025 as CSK finished in last place in 10th position with just 4 wins to their name.
MS Dhoni is known as ‘Captain Cool’
The Jharkhand wicketkeeper is also known as ‘Captain Cool’ for his ice-cool nature under pressure. Weeks after the IPL 2025 season got over, Dhoni has made a major move to get a ‘trademark’ for the ‘Captain Cool’ property under his name.
According to multiple media reports, Dhoni has submitted an application online on June 5 via the Trade Marks Registry portal, with the intention to officially claim ownership of the title that fans and the cricketing fraternity have used for years to define him.
“Delighted to share a recent development from the field of trademark law that underscores the evolving role of personality rights and acquired distinctiveness in overcoming relative grounds for refusal,” said Dhoni’s lawyer Mansi Aggarwal.
